MoFA Summons Israeli Ambassador and Condemns in Strongest Terms the Offensive and Deplorable Violations in Occupied Jerusalem

Wed 28/5/2025
General
The Ministry of Foreign Affairs (MoFA) summoned the Israeli Ambassador to the United Arab Emirates, to condemn in the strongest terms the deplorable and offensive violations against the Palestinian people that took place in the courtyard of Al-Aqsa Mosque and in the Muslim Quarter of the Old City. The UAE underscored that these provocative, arbitrary practices represent dangerous incitement against Muslims, and are a flagrant violation of the sanctity of the holy city.

The UAE stresses that the continued attacks by Israeli extremists and their incitement to hatred and violence constitute a systematic extremist campaign, that not only targets the Palestinian people but the entire international community, further escalating tensions at a time when efforts should be focused on ending the ongoing tragedy in the Gaza Strip.

The UAE calls on the Israeli government to assume full responsibility, condemn these hostile acts, hold perpetrators accountable without exception to ministers and officials, and take urgent steps to prevent the exploitation of Jerusalem for agendas of violence, extremism and incitement. The UAE reiterates that failure to act will be seen as tacit approval that will only further deepen the cycle of hatred, racism, and instability.

Furthermore, the UAE emphasized the need to respect the custodial role of the Hashemite Kingdom of Jordan over the holy sites in accordance with international law and historical status, and not to compromise the authority of the Jerusalem Endowment Administration that manages the affairs of Al-Aqsa Mosque, Qubbat Al Sakhrah, and the surrounding courtyards.

The Ministry emphasizes the UAE’s categorical rejection of all practices that violate resolutions on international legitimacy and threaten further escalation. The UAE underscored the need to respect the status quo of Al-Aqsa Mosque, and the importance of protecting all holy sites in Jerusalem, which symbolize coexistence and peace.
